Isometries of nilpotent metric groups

2016

We consider Lie groups equipped with arbitrary distances. We only assume that the distance is left-invariant and induces the manifold topology. For brevity, we call such object metric Lie groups. Apart from Riemannian Lie groups, distinguished examples are sub-Riemannian Lie groups and, in particular, Carnot groups equipped with Carnot-Carath\'eodory distances. We study the regularity of isometries, i.e., distance-preserving homeomorphisms. Our first result is the analyticity of such maps between metric Lie groups. The second result is that if two metric Lie groups are connected and nilpotent then every isometry between the groups is the composition of a left translation and an isomorphism.…

Harnack and Shmul'yan pre-order relations for Hilbert space contractions

2015

We study the behavior of some classes of Hilbert space contractions with respect to Harnack and Shmul'yan pre-orders and the corresponding equivalence relations. We give some conditions under which the Harnack equivalence of two given contractions is equivalent to their Shmul'yan equivalence and to the existence of an arc joining the two contractions in the class of operator-valued contractive analytic functions on the unit disc. We apply some of these results to quasi-isometries and quasi-normal contractions, as well as to partial isometries for which we show that their Harnack and Shmul'yan parts coincide.
